About Auburn
Public education in Auburn, Michigan runs across 3 schools that serves roughly 2,164 students. By footprint, Auburn sits in the low-population bracket.
In terms of grade levels, the city spans 1 elementary, 1 middle, and 1 high.
Average school size in Auburn is around 721 students, 78% higher than the Michigan average of about 406.
Trend over the past 7 years. Combined enrollment now sits at 2,164 students, contracted 17% from the 2,598 reported in SY 2017-18. Demographically, the White share of enrollment fell from 94% to 89%.
